What the Loftia Beta Actually Includes
Loftia’s Beta playtest launched April 22nd, 2026 at 2pm PDT. It runs for two weeks, ending May 6th, 2026 at 2pm PDT. The Beta includes all three districts of Loftia, but not all systems are active.
The official Beta guide is 17 pages long — one of the most comprehensive beta guides ever published for an MMO. The Loftia team explicitly states: “Expect us to deliver on some of your expectations and fall short on others, as with any game or place.”

Gridfall Unlock
Gridfall is the third district in Loftia Beta. It is described as “a concrete jungle rebuilt with scraps and love” with a punk-inspired, industrial aesthetic. You can scale towering skyscrapers and explore secret underground tunnels with friends.
Unlock Requirements
| Requirement | Details | How to Check |
|---|---|---|
| Tutorial District Complete | Finish all main quests in the starting district | Quest log shows “District 1 Complete” |
| Friendship Level 3 | Reach friendship level 3 with at least two NPCs | NPC dialogue shows heart icons |
| Resource Threshold | Collect 500 wood, 300 stone, 100 scrap metal | Inventory tab shows totals |
| Main Quest Progress | Complete “The Bridge to Gridfall” quest | Quest appears after meeting above requirements |
The Unlock Route
Tutorial District -> Complete Main Quests -> Raise NPC Friendship -> Collect Resources -> Unlock Gridfall Bridge -> Gridfall Main Quests
The bridge to Gridfall does not appear until you meet all requirements. This is intentional — the Beta is designed to gate progression to ensure players experience each district’s systems before moving on.
Gridfall-Specific Resources
Once you unlock Gridfall, the resource priority shifts:
| Resource | Location | Primary Use |
|---|---|---|
| Scrap Metal | Gridfall industrial zones | Advanced crafting, decoration unlocks |
| Electronics | Gridfall underground tunnels | Tech workbenches, automation |
| Concrete | Gridfall construction sites | Building expansion, platform unlocks |
| Rusted Parts | Gridfall scrap piles | Decoration, aesthetic customization |
The Gridfall underground tunnels are easy to miss. I walked past the entrance three times before realizing it was accessible. Look for the graffiti-covered door in the northwest construction site. The tunnel system contains the best electronics farming route in the Beta.

Resource Priority
Resource management in Loftia Beta is more important than most players realize. The Beta has limited storage space, and hoarding resources slows your progression through the unlock tree.
First District Priority (Tutorial)
| Priority | Resource | Target Amount |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Wood | 500 | Required for Gridfall unlock, used in basic crafting |
| 2 | Stone | 300 | Required for Gridfall unlock, used in workbenches |
| 3 | Fiber | 200 | Used in early clothing and decoration |
| 4 | Berries | 100 | Food for energy, NPC friendship gifts |
| 5 | Flowers | 50 | Decoration, NPC friendship gifts |
Gridfall Priority (Third District)
| Priority | Resource | Target Amount |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Scrap Metal | 400 | Advanced crafting, decoration unlocks |
| 2 | Electronics | 200 | Tech workbenches, automation systems |
| 3 | Concrete | 300 | Building expansion, platform unlocks |
| 4 | Rusted Parts | 150 | Aesthetic customization, decoration |
| 5 | Wire | 100 | Electronics crafting, automation |
The Hoarding Trap
Do not hoard resources. Craft immediately. The Beta has limited storage and every resource you hoard is a slot you cannot use for new materials.
I hoarded 800 wood in my first Beta session thinking I would need it later. My storage filled up and I could not collect scrap metal in Gridfall. I had to delete half my wood to progress. The lesson: craft as you gather. The unlock tree matters more than a full warehouse.
Efficient Farming Routes
Tutorial District Route:
- Start at the central farm plot
- Move clockwise through the forest edge
- Return to farm plot to deposit resources
- Repeat three times, then craft
Gridfall Route:
- Enter from the bridge
- Head northwest to construction sites (concrete)
- Drop into underground tunnels (electronics)
- Exit through industrial zones (scrap metal)
- Return to bridge to deposit
- Repeat
The Gridfall route takes approximately 15 minutes per full cycle. Three cycles yield enough resources for all Beta crafting goals.
Three Beginner Mistakes
The Loftia Beta has three common mistakes that can soft-lock your progress or waste significant time.
Mistake 1: Ignoring NPC Friendship
NPC friendship gates district unlocks. If you focus only on resource gathering and ignore NPC dialogue, you will hit a wall when the Gridfall bridge does not appear.
The Fix: Talk to every NPC daily. Give gifts (berries, flowers). Complete their small requests. Friendship level 3 with two NPCs is the requirement, but this takes time if you do not prioritize it.
Mistake 2: Hoarding Instead of Crafting
As mentioned above, hoarding fills your storage and blocks progression. The Beta is designed around immediate crafting, not resource stockpiling.
The Fix: Craft every time you return to your base. If you have 100 wood, make something. If you have 50 stone, make something. The unlock tree progresses through crafted items, not raw resources.
Mistake 3: Skipping the Official Guide
The 17-page official Beta guide exists for a reason. It explicitly lists what is included, what is missing, and how each system works. Players who skip it waste hours looking for features that do not exist in Beta.
The Fix: Read the guide before playing. Bookmark it. Reference it when stuck. The guide is at loftia.gg/beta/features/ and is updated throughout the Beta period.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I unlock the Gridfall district in Loftia Beta?
Gridfall unlocks after completing the tutorial district and reaching friendship level 3 with at least two NPCs. The Beta includes all three districts from day one, but Gridfall requires progression through the first district's main quests.
What resources should I prioritize in Loftia Beta?
Prioritize wood and stone in the first district, then focus on scrap metal and electronics in Gridfall. Do not hoard -- craft immediately. The Beta has limited storage and hoarding slows your progression through the unlock tree.
How long is the Loftia Beta playtest?
The Beta runs for two weeks: April 22nd, 2026 at 2pm PDT to May 6th, 2026 at 2pm PDT. All Kickstarter backers (Alpha and Early Access) get full access. No purchase option exists during Beta.
Can I play Loftia Beta solo?
Yes, solo play is fully supported. The Beta includes multiplayer features but all core progression -- farming, crafting, decorating, and district unlocks -- works identically in solo mode.
What systems are missing from the Loftia Beta?
Pets and the Study Cafe are not included in the Beta. The official guide explicitly lists these as post-Beta features. Focus on farming, crafting, exploration, and the three districts during the test period.
